Migration of legacy cron jobs to the Fernwell workflow engine proceeds in three waves, scheduled by team. Before each wave, confirm the corresponding crontab entries on the batch hosts are commented out, not deleted, so rollback remains trivial. Marta from Platform will pause the scheduler during cutover. Once all wave-one jobs report green in Fernwell, record the deployment token below.

session token of fahip-yagag = htk3_7aa

FD leak hunt for the Pelham ingest daemon. Start by snapshotting open descriptors per worker; the leak historically lives in the retry path that clones the upstream socket without closing the parent handle. Compare counts across two ten-minute windows — growth above roughly fifty per worker confirms the leak. Do not restart workers before capturing the snapshot, or you lose the evidence. File findings in the Hollowbrook tracker and attach the snapshot alongside the trace token recorded below.

pipeline stamp: htk9_17223437d

Night-shift staff: Floor 4 of the Tellhaven Building opens this week. After 21:00, access is via the rear stairwell only; the lifts are locked out overnight during the settling period. Complete a walk-through of the new floor once per shift and log it. The stairwell keypad accepts the code below.

badge for yahop-fawep: bdg-XBKXI-68071